  1. 2 days ago · Rotary International, civilian service club founded as the Rotary Club of Chicago in 1905 by Paul P. Harris. Now called Rotary International, the organization funds charitable programs designed to promote peace, to fight disease, to provide clean water, to save mothers and children, and to grow local economies.

  6. Jun 24, 2024 · Paul Percy Harris (April 19, 1868–January 27, 1947) was a Chicago , Illinois , attorney best known for founding Rotary International in 1905, a service organization that currently has well over one million members worldwide.
